Suns' Jalen Green, Grayson Allen Questionable vs. Trail Blazers
Both players saw heavy minutes in Phoenix's double-overtime win over the Magic on Saturday.

Phoenix Suns guards Jalen Green and Grayson Allen are both listed as questionable to play in Sunday's game against the Portland Trail Blazers. Green and Allen both played significant minutes in the Suns' double-overtime victory over the Orlando Magic on Saturday, raising questions about their availability for the second game of the back-to-back.
Why it matters
The Suns are already dealing with several key injuries, including to star player Devin Booker. Losing Green and/or Allen would further deplete their backcourt depth as they look to maintain their position in the Western Conference playoff race.
The details
Green played 36 minutes and Allen played 33 minutes in the win over the Magic. Allen led the Suns with 27 points, while Green hit the game-winning 3-pointer at the buzzer. Both players have been dealing with minor injury issues, and it wouldn't be surprising if the Suns choose to rest them on the second night of the back-to-back.
- The Suns defeated the Magic in double-overtime on Saturday, February 22, 2026.
- The Suns are scheduled to play the Trail Blazers on Sunday, February 23, 2026.

What’s next
The Suns will evaluate Green and Allen's status closer to Sunday's game against the Trail Blazers. If either or both players are unable to go, it will be a significant blow to the Suns' backcourt depth as they try to maintain their position in the Western Conference playoff race.
